FyloZ
a59bad7a7a
Ajout des conflits de nom entre les recettes d'une bannière ( #42 )
2021-05-04 12:04:02 -04:00
William Nolin
0871a728e3
Merge branch 'feature-touchupkit-pdf' into 'features'
...
Ajout du support pour la génération de PDF de kit de retouche
See merge request color-recipes-explorer/backend!27
2021-05-02 00:48:20 +00:00
FyloZ
d7da1654e2
Ajout d'une permission pour l'API des kits de retouche
2021-05-01 20:45:35 -04:00
FyloZ
ced46dd83d
Ajout du support pour la génération de PDF de kit de retouche.
2021-04-30 18:37:24 -04:00
William Nolin
4283f9756c
Merge branch 'feature-files-api' into 'features'
...
Ajout d'un API dédié aux fichiers
See merge request color-recipes-explorer/backend!26
2021-04-29 02:52:19 +00:00
FyloZ
ef27e57f47
Tout fonctionne!
2021-04-28 17:50:05 -04:00
FyloZ
64829f74cb
Ajout des certaines chaines de caractères bannies dans le chemin des fichiers dans FileService.
2021-04-28 14:27:29 -04:00
FyloZ
361b1b2ba3
Ajustement de RecipeImageService pour utiliser FileService
2021-04-28 13:24:41 -04:00
FyloZ
0f649f983c
Ajustement de MaterialService pour utiliser FileService
2021-04-27 10:58:42 -04:00
FyloZ
ee4385ccb4
Bon test du service de fichiers
2021-04-26 23:31:58 -04:00
FyloZ
c6b3367cfa
Ajout d'un API dédié aux fichiers.
...
Ajout de la bibliothèque MockK pour simplifier le mocking dans Kotlin.
2021-04-26 23:30:46 -04:00
William Nolin
37b5a09479
Merge branch 'features' into 'master'
...
Ajout de la vérification des étapes des recettes et des ingrédients des mélanges
See merge request color-recipes-explorer/backend!25
2021-04-19 12:29:44 +00:00
William Nolin
a227ce21a1
Merge branch 'features-dev' into 'features'
...
Ajout de la vérification des étapes des recettes et des ingrédients des mélanges
See merge request color-recipes-explorer/backend!24
2021-04-19 02:56:02 +00:00
FyloZ
97c6e17b80
Ajout des tests de la vérification des ingrédients des mélanges
2021-04-18 22:52:47 -04:00
William Nolin
931494c1f9
Ajout de la vérification des ingrédients des mélanges
2021-04-18 19:54:28 -04:00
FyloZ
9502ae2220
Commençement de la vérification de la position des ingrédients des mélanges
2021-04-18 14:57:16 -04:00
FyloZ
26314af635
Ajout de la vérification de l'ordre des étapes des recettes
2021-04-17 19:55:00 -04:00
FyloZ
2b1c8c2555
Merge branch 'master' into features
...
# Conflicts:
# src/main/kotlin/dev/fyloz/colorrecipesexplorer/service/RecipeService.kt
# src/main/kotlin/dev/fyloz/colorrecipesexplorer/service/RecipeStepService.kt
2021-04-15 16:36:22 -04:00
William Nolin
b49b7dbb80
Merge branch 'standard-http-errors' into 'master'
...
Introduction d'erreurs HTTP standards
See merge request color-recipes-explorer/backend!23
2021-04-13 20:44:32 +00:00
FyloZ
11980d06ac
Ajout de l'identifiant des produits dans les errors de quantités
2021-04-13 16:38:16 -04:00
FyloZ
689bd2a602
Correction des tests
2021-04-13 11:11:14 -04:00
FyloZ
891e32990d
Correction de la sauvegarde dans les services génériques qui lançaient une NotFoundException lorsque l'identifiant spécifié existe.
2021-04-11 16:26:45 -04:00
FyloZ
0321dd45f6
Ré-implémentation des erreurs pour suivre un standard.
2021-04-10 21:03:41 -04:00
FyloZ
c313888f30
Commencement de la vérification de la position des étapes
2021-04-09 13:17:48 -04:00
FyloZ
211fdb1895
Corrections des tests de FileService
2021-04-08 17:23:44 -04:00
FyloZ
f3d1230e75
Correction d'un bug qui tentait d'écrire les fichiers dans le mauvais dossier.
2021-04-06 10:26:53 -04:00
FyloZ
e9ed33432d
Correction d'un typo dans la nom d'une permission
2021-04-06 09:30:29 -04:00
William Nolin
2753ffde1b
Merge branch 'better-permissions' into 'master'
...
Resolve "Meilleure gestion des permissions"
Closes #57 and #56
See merge request color-recipes-explorer/backend!22
2021-04-05 23:33:48 +00:00
FyloZ
b925cdd02a
Corrections de certaines permissions
2021-04-05 19:27:23 -04:00
FyloZ
490d4a0027
Mise à jour du nom de la permission 'PRINT_MIX' vers 'PRINT_MIXES'.
2021-04-04 23:39:30 -04:00
FyloZ
6cad19b699
Création d'annotations pour les permissions couramment utilisées.
2021-04-04 22:38:28 -04:00
FyloZ
c374d76442
Mise à jour des permissions
2021-04-04 22:23:30 -04:00
FyloZ
1bd0c94a4d
Amélioration de l'implémentation des controlleurs.
2021-04-04 21:02:53 -04:00
William Nolin
ac4be0b330
Merge branch 'bug-solving' into 'master'
...
Correction d'un bug qui retournait une erreur 404 lorsque la fiche signalitique d'un produit existait
Closes #54
See merge request color-recipes-explorer/backend!21
2021-04-01 00:10:35 +00:00
FyloZ
9d687470ba
Correction d'un bug qui retournait une erreur 404 lorsque la fiche signalitique d'un produit existait
...
Ajout de tests pour SimdutService.
2021-03-31 20:04:12 -04:00
William Nolin
c0574cfa0e
Merge branch 'model-modifications' into 'master'
...
Ajout des informations de groupe et des positions des étapes et ingrédients
Closes #48 , #52 , #40 , #24 , and #19
See merge request color-recipes-explorer/backend!20
2021-03-30 00:53:06 +00:00
FyloZ
30ae5b1fc7
Correction d'un bug qui empêchait de modifier les ingrédients d'un mélange.
2021-03-29 20:47:05 -04:00
FyloZ
3987b18fdd
Correction d'un bug qui empêchait de modifier les étapes d'une recette.
2021-03-26 15:46:47 -04:00
FyloZ
e54ed1408e
Ajout des informations spécifique aux groupes.
2021-03-23 18:32:21 -04:00
William Nolin
a500a8e46e
Merge branch 'inventory' into 'master'
...
Inventory
See merge request color-recipes-explorer/backend!18
2021-03-20 04:19:52 +00:00
FyloZ
ac939115f1
Merge remote-tracking branch 'origin/inventory' into inventory
2021-03-20 00:12:41 -04:00
FyloZ
afc18a4a67
Ajout d'un endpoint pour déduire les quantités des produits d'un mélange selon un ratio donné.
2021-03-20 00:12:30 -04:00
William Nolin
91927eca84
Merge branch 'inventory' into 'master'
...
Inventory
See merge request color-recipes-explorer/backend!17
2021-03-20 02:41:44 +00:00
William Nolin
f46dbf088a
Merge branch 'master' into 'inventory'
...
# Conflicts:
# src/main/kotlin/dev/fyloz/trial/colorrecipesexplorer/model/AccountModel.kt
2021-03-19 22:41:19 -04:00
FyloZ
3afd5f16f9
Ajustement des permissions pour utiliser l'inventaire.
2021-03-19 22:38:42 -04:00
FyloZ
6ea65f6519
Les groupes n'ont plus de liste d'employés car la récupération d'un groupe depuis la base de donnée causait une boucle infinie.
2021-03-19 22:29:00 -04:00
FyloZ
582236b72e
Les endpoints pour déduire et ajouter une quantité de produit retournent maintenant les quantités mises à jour.
2021-03-19 22:08:01 -04:00
William Nolin
a7109b9f45
Le @JsonIgnore sur la propriété "employees" des groupes à cesser de fonctionner, causant une boucle infinie lors de la sérialisation d'un groupe.
2021-03-19 20:54:44 -04:00
William Nolin
77f3b113c2
Merge branch 'inventory' into 'master'
...
Ajout d'un système d'inventaire
See merge request color-recipes-explorer/backend!16
2021-03-19 19:59:08 +00:00
FyloZ
261ff046ec
Ajout d'un endpoint pour récupérer tous les produits qui ont une fiche signalitique.
2021-03-19 15:25:47 -04:00